Output 842e67624e3db8765577dcb0c21c60c14a8d3732b2ba421300a0a33b4f1ab952:0

value
86078391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 947023b7e1e2924ce0712698b5d53e569e0d0e50 OP_EQUAL
address
3FDtGXRmCaWPetMcw95P8FoPXp2TzxxoJE
transaction
842e67624e3db8765577dcb0c21c60c14a8d3732b2ba421300a0a33b4f1ab952
spent
true